Indian national cricket team wicket-keeper batsman Ishan Kishan might soon make a comeback to the national team in the T20I format. As per PTI reports, it is learnt that the left-hander is likely to be included in the squad for the three-match T20I series against the Bangladesh national cricket team.

After the Test series against the Bangladesh national cricket team, both teams will face each other in a three-match T20I series. The first match of the series will be played on October 7 in Gwalior, followed by the second match to be played in Delhi on October 10, and the last match will be played on October 13 in Hyderabad.

With a very small gap between the Bangladesh Test and T20I series and the New Zealand Test series, it is known that players who are part of the Test setup are likely to be rested. There are reports claiming that Rishabh Pant could also be given a rest as per workload management requirements.

It is known that if Rishabh Pant is rested for the T20I series against the Bangladesh National Cricket Team, the doors might open for Ishan Kishan. The wicketkeeper-batsman played his last international match for the Indian National Cricket Team during the tour of South Africa.

Ishan Kishan, who was a regular member of the Indian team in all three formats in 2023, claimed mental fatigue and pulled out of the Test series against South Africa, which was played in December last year. Following that, then head coach Rahul Dravid asked him to take part in the domestic circuit to get back into the team.

Despite BCCI and Rahul Dravid’s request, Ishan Kishan did not agree and continued to play counter-attacking, which did not go down well with the governing body. They decided to take strict action against the wicketkeeper-batsman as he was not given a chance to play for the team again.

The BCCI removed Ishan Kishan from central contracts. The wicketkeeper-batsman then returned to cricket in the Indian Premier League. But even after that, he did not play for his national team and stayed away from the game.

Ishan Kishan makes sensational return to domestic cricket

However, he was warned by senior selectors that he might miss the chance to play against India in his prime. He then made a stunning comeback to cricket when he represented Jharkhand in the Buchi Babu tournament and scored a glorious century on his return.

After that, he returned to the 2024 Duleep Trophy in the second round as well. The wicketkeeper-batsman, while playing for India C, hit another sensational ton. He finished with an innings of 111 runs off 123 balls and also hit 14 fours and 3 sixes in his innings.

Kishan’s return to domestic cricket with a dominant performance might have raised doubts among the selectors. It remains to be seen whether he will make a comeback in the Indian team or not.
